Duo get a day out at the U's.
Two young boys from Clacton were given a day out at Colchester United on Saturday, as a reward for helping their diabetic mum.
At the end of 2014, Alf and Sam Roberts found that they were unable to awake mother Denise and called an ambulance to get emergency medical support.
They went on to receive a Chief Officer Commendation from the East of England Ambulance Service for their efforts and, having heard about the story, the U's invited the family along to a match.
The boys were able to make the weekend game against Scunthorpe and were given a tour of the stadium before getting to meet the players ahead of the 2-2 draw with the Iron at the weekend.
